FP51 GYX is a 2001 Fiat Seicento in Red with a 1,108c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2001 Fiat Seicento models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.8% with a typical mileage of 47,411 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Fiat Seicento f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 40,977 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FP51 GYX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Seicento typ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 25 years old, this Fiat Seicento is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
